Hello!
I'm working on a flow solver for NS equations. The LU-SGS method is used.
And I am not sure about how to deal with the residual jacobian for wall nodes.
Because of no-slip and isothermal wall conditions, residual of velocity is 0.
So is it suitable to simply set entries of second and third row of jacobian all 0?
